    Mk6 Golf R floor mats - poor quality

    My Golf R is only about 6 weeks old and has just clocked up over 1,000kms - and i have noticed that the flimsy and cardboard-ish floor mats are ALREADY showing signs of wear, in the area where your heel rests while driving.

    Has anyone else with a Mk6 noticed this? I compared my mats to my friends Mk5 GTI and my sisters TT-S, and the mats in their cars are of a significantly higher quality in terms of the carpet used.

    The mats in my Golf just seems like $10 Supercheap jobbies (in fact, i have a set of $10 Supercheap mats in our daily Corolla and they are in better condition than the Golf's).

    Does anyone know of a place that makes a good quality OEM style floor mat? I think im going to need to get myself some better mats.

    Being totally honest with you mate, it all depends on QUALITY of the mats. I am a car detailing fanatic..... practically vacuum my car every single week and of all the cars i've owned, the cheapo ****ty mats that i've had in the past are absolutely crap. No matter how much you vacuum them they will always trap dust and then look worn out after about a year.

    Now i have good quality ones in the 1 series and they always look new after a vacuum. They just dont seem to trap dirt as much. Kinda like a good short pile carpet compared to a ****ty nylon one.
